Job Detail Flight Operations | Pilot Test/UAV Operator 3 | Sierra Vista, AZ / USA | Integrated Systems
Posting ID: 0428/036214
Responsible for flight, payload, and data link control of the Hunter (RQ-5A) and Hunter II Unmanned Extended Range Multipurpose Air Vehicle(UAV) from a ground control station. Has technical background in electronics, computer science, and aviation discipline. Has knowledge of basic engineering principles, theories, and concepts. Follows specific detailed instructions. Performs maintenance and engineering test flights. Creates and reviews operator technical publications. Evaluates and documents student performance. Must be knowledgeable in radio control procedures, military radio communication procedures, sensor theory of operations, data link theory, aerodynamics, aircraft systems, air navigation, and general aviation procedures. May be required to supervise other operators on a flight team. Will be required to deploy OCONUS. Will be required to perform other duties as assigned. Requirements: Must have total command of the English language both verbal and written. Must be able to obtain an American Express Corporate Credit Card. Must be able to obtain or currently hold a DOD Secret Clearance. Must posses a current Class 3 FAA medical certificate. Must be willing and able to travel to remote and hazardous locations with the Customer, military or DHS. Assets: Experience as a military pilot would be beneficial. Graduate of a formal military instructor course is desired. Commercial pilot's license with instrument rating highly desired. Security Clearance Required.
